Cyclomethycaine

Structure

  • Cyclomethycaine Chemical Structure – C22H33NO3

Cyclomethycaine

Mode of action

  • It causes anaesthesia by blocking nerve endings from being stimulated or by blocking peripheral nerve conduction.

Uses

  • Cyclomethycaine is used as a topical anaesthetic for urological exams as well as for injuries and bites on the skin and mucous membranes.
